400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

cadence如何精确复制

作者:路由通
|
201人看过
发布时间:2026-03-22 22:40:56
标签:
在电子设计自动化领域,精确复制功能是提升设计效率与一致性的关键。本文深入探讨了在Cadence设计工具中实现精确复制的十二个核心方法与策略。内容涵盖从基础对象复制、属性继承,到高级的层次化设计复制、约束传递,以及利用脚本进行批量处理等实用技巧。文章旨在为工程师提供一套详尽、可操作的工作流程,帮助其在复杂项目中确保设计的精准无误,有效避免人为错误,从而大幅提升工作效率与设计质量。
cadence如何精确复制

       在现代集成电路与印刷电路板设计中,效率与准确性是衡量工作成果的核心标尺。作为行业领先的电子设计自动化解决方案,Cadence设计工具套件提供了强大而灵活的设计环境。其中,“复制”这一看似基础的操作,实则蕴含着确保设计一致性、提升复用率、避免错误的深厚学问。掌握精确复制的艺术,意味着工程师能够将精心设计好的单元、模块、约束乃至布局布线策略,原汁原味地迁移到新的设计情境中,从而将重复性劳动降至最低,将创新思考的时间最大化。本文将系统性地拆解在Cadence环境中实现精确复制的多层次方法,从基础操作到高级脚本应用,为您构建一套完整且实用的知识体系。

一、理解复制操作的核心对象与范围

       进行任何复制操作前,首要任务是明确复制的对象及其关联范围。在Cadence工具中,这不仅仅是指一个简单的图形或符号。复制对象可以是一个晶体管、一个逻辑门单元、一个功能模块、一整条时钟树、一组匹配的差分对走线,或是一整套设计约束规则。更重要的是,需要识别该对象所附带的所有“隐形”属性:例如其独特的器件参数、网络连接关系、物理布局约束、电气规则设置以及相关的仿真模型链接。一次真正意义上的精确复制,必须将这些可见与不可见的元素作为一个整体包进行考虑和迁移,任何遗漏都可能导致复制后的单元行为异常或与设计初衷相悖。

二、掌握基础复制命令与精准定位技巧

       Cadence的各个工具,如用于集成电路设计的Virtuoso以及用于印刷电路板设计的Allegro,都提供了内置的复制命令。熟练使用这些命令是第一步。操作时,需特别注意参考点的选择。例如,在复制一个复杂单元时,应选择一个具有明确几何意义且易于在新位置对齐的点作为参考点,如某个引脚的中心或器件原点。许多工具支持使用相对坐标或捕捉到网格、现有对象的关键点来进行粘贴,这能极大保证复制品与原始件之间,以及复制品与现有布局之间的相对位置关系分毫不差。避免依赖视觉上的粗略对齐,而是利用工具提供的精准坐标输入和对象捕捉功能。

三、深度利用属性与参数的继承机制

       Cadence工具中的设计对象通常附带有丰富的属性参数。在复制时,必须确保这些属性被完整地继承。例如,在原理图设计中,一个电阻器的阻值、容差、功耗等级等属性;在版图设计中,一个金属层的宽度、间距、所属网络等属性。在执行复制粘贴操作时,应检查工具的选项设置,确保“保留属性”或“复制所有特性”之类的选项被勾选。对于通过属性窗口手动添加的自定义属性,尤其需要验证其是否随对象一同被复制。这是保证复制后电气功能和物理特性一致性的基础。

四、实现层次化设计模块的完整迁移

       对于采用层次化方法构建的复杂设计,精确复制往往意味着需要复制整个层次模块。这包括该模块顶层的符号或框图,以及其下所有子层的详细实现(原理图或版图)。Cadence工具通常提供“层次化复制”或“连同实例一起复制”等高级功能。使用这些功能可以确保模块内部的所有连接关系、子模块实例化关系都被完整保留。切忌仅复制顶层空壳而丢失内部电路,这会导致设计不完整且无法进行后续的仿真或验证。在复制后,务必通过工具的设计管理器检查模块的层次结构是否完整无缺。

五、确保设计约束与规则的同步传递

       在现代高速高密度设计中,约束规则(如时序约束、布线约束、物理约束)与设计本身同等重要。精确复制必须包含这些约束。在Cadence环境中,约束可能以多种形式存在:在Virtuoso中可能是基于技能的约束文件;在Allegro中则是约束管理器中的一套完整规则集。复制一个功能模块时,需要将其对应的约束集一同导出,并在新的设计环境中准确导入和关联。这包括但不限于网络拓扑结构、延迟要求、差分对设置、等长匹配规则、区域布线规则等。忽略约束的复制,将使复制后的模块无法满足既定的性能指标。

六、处理特殊对象与全局信号的关联性

       设计中常存在一些特殊对象,如电源网络、全局时钟信号、复位信号、模拟地隔离带等。这些对象通常具有全局性或独特的连接要求。在复制包含此类信号的模块时,需要特别小心。简单的几何复制可能无法正确建立它们与设计中新全局网络的连接。工程师可能需要手动检查并重新指定复制后模块中这些特殊网络与上级设计的连接关系,或者采用工具提供的“重命名”或“重新连接”功能来处理网络名的冲突与映射,确保电气连接的正确性。

七、应用复制技巧于匹配与对称结构布局

       在模拟电路或高速数字电路的版图设计中,匹配性(如电流镜、差分对)和对称性布局对性能至关重要。Cadence版图工具提供了强大的功能来辅助此类结构的精确复制与排列。例如,可以使用“镜像并复制”功能来创建完全对称的器件对;使用“阵列复制”功能来生成多个完全一致的单元,并保持严格均匀的间距。在操作过程中,务必开启所有相关的对齐辅助线和网格,并利用测量工具反复校验复制后器件之间的相对位置、方向是否完全满足匹配设计要求,以消除工艺偏差带来的影响。

八、利用单元与器件库实现标准化复用

       最系统化的精确复制策略,是将经过验证的设计单元(无论是原理图符号、版图单元还是封装模型)存入公司或项目的中央器件库中。通过Cadence工具库管理功能,将这些单元定义为标准件。当在新设计中需要使用时,直接从库中调用(实例化),而非临时复制。这保证了所有设计都使用完全相同的、经过认证的单元版本,从根本上杜绝了因随意复制导致的版本错乱或修改遗漏问题。这是团队协作和设计复用文化的基石,也是实现最高级别精确“复制”的最佳实践。

九、通过脚本与批处理实现大规模精确操作

       当需要在设计中大量复制和放置相同或类似的单元时,手动操作既低效又易错。此时,应借助Cadence工具支持的脚本语言,如技能语言或Tel/Tk语言。通过编写简单的脚本,可以编程式地控制复制过程:精确指定复制次数、目标位置坐标阵列、旋转角度以及任何需要微调的参数。批处理脚本不仅能保证每一次复制都绝对精确一致,还能处理复杂的条件逻辑,例如根据不同的区域应用略有差异的复制规则。掌握基础的脚本能力,能将工程师从繁琐的重复操作中解放出来。

十、重视复制前后的设计规则与电气规则检查

       任何复制操作完成之后,都不能假设其完全正确。必须立即对受影响区域执行严格的设计规则检查和电气规则检查。设计规则检查用于验证复制后的物理布局是否符合工艺厂家的制造规范,如宽度、间距、覆盖等。电气规则检查则用于验证逻辑连接是否正确无误,有无短路、开路、悬空引脚或网络连接错误。利用Cadence工具集成的强大验证工具,对复制区域进行局部或增量式检查,可以快速定位并修复因复制操作可能引入的任何违规或错误,确保复制成果的可靠性。

十一、管理不同设计版本与修订之间的复制

       在项目的生命周期中,常常需要将某个模块从一个设计版本或修订版复制到另一个版本中。这种情况下,除了关注模块本身,还需特别注意两个设计版本之间环境差异可能带来的影响。例如,目标版本所使用的工艺设计套件、基础库版本、全局设计规则是否与源版本一致。在复制前,最好进行差异分析。复制后,可能需要根据新环境的要求,对某些参数或规则进行适配性调整。版本管理工具与Cadence设计的集成,能够帮助跟踪变更历史,使这种跨版本的复制与合并过程更加清晰和可控。

十二、建立团队内的复制操作规范与流程

       最后,对于团队协作项目,个人的精确复制技巧需要上升为团队的规范流程。应制定并文档化标准的复制操作步骤清单:明确何种对象采用何种复制方法、必须检查哪些属性、如何验证约束传递、以及复制后必须执行哪些验证步骤。建立设计模板和黄金参考单元,作为所有复制操作的源头。通过定期的内部经验分享和案例复盘,统一团队成员的操作习惯。将最佳实践固化到流程中,能够最大限度地减少人为疏忽,保障大型复杂项目设计数据的一致性与完整性,让“精确复制”从个人技巧转化为团队的核心竞争力。

       综上所述,在Cadence设计生态中实现精确复制,是一项融合了工具熟练度、方法论认知和严谨工程习惯的综合能力。它远不止于“复制”与“粘贴”两个简单的动作,而是一个贯穿设计数据创建、管理、复用与验证的全过程思维。从精准操作每一个命令,到系统化地管理设计单元库,再到利用自动化脚本提升规模效率,每一层级的掌握都为设计质量和效率增添一份保障。希望本文梳理的十二个层面能为您提供一个清晰的行动路线图,助您在面对复杂设计挑战时,能够游刃有余地驾驭“复制”的力量,让每一次复用都成为推动项目稳健前进的可靠基石。

相关文章
4核的电脑多少钱
对于“四核电脑多少钱”这一问题,答案并非固定。其价格区间极为宽泛,从不足两千元的入门级产品到数万元的专业工作站不等。核心成本差异主要源于处理器品牌与代际、整机配置定位、以及品牌与售后服务三大维度。本文将深入剖析影响四核电脑定价的十二个关键因素,并为您梳理从极致性价比到顶级性能的不同选购方案,助您做出最明智的决策。
2026-03-22 22:39:54
140人看过
赵宇航有多少
赵宇航这个名字背后所承载的信息量远超一个简单的身份标识。本文旨在通过多维度剖析,系统梳理“赵宇航有多少”这一问题的丰富内涵。我们将从人口统计数据、姓名文化寓意、社会影响力、网络同名现象、个人成就潜力以及名字所引发的哲学思考等多个层面展开深度探讨,力求为读者呈现一个立体、全面且具有启发性的解读。
2026-03-22 22:39:29
220人看过
232串口是什么接口
在计算机与通信设备的早期发展阶段,一种标准化的数据接口扮演了至关重要的角色,它就是232串口,其正式名称为RS-232(推荐标准232)。这种接口定义了数据终端设备与数据通信设备之间进行串行二进制数据交换的电气特性、信号功能及物理连接方式。自上世纪六十年代被引入以来,它成为了连接调制解调器、打印机、鼠标乃至早期工业控制设备的核心桥梁。尽管如今其身影在许多消费级领域已被更高速的接口所取代,但在特定的工业自动化、嵌入式系统及专业仪器领域,232串口因其结构简单、可靠性高、传输距离长等独特优势,依然保持着顽强的生命力。理解其工作原理、引脚定义、电平标准及其与现代通用串行总线等技术的异同,对于从事相关技术工作的专业人士而言,具有重要的现实意义。
2026-03-22 22:39:28
174人看过
cbb电容如何测量
薄膜电容(CBB电容)的测量是电子维修与制作中的关键技能。本文将系统阐述使用数字万用表、电感电容电阻测量仪(LCR表)、电桥等工具进行测量的原理与步骤,涵盖容量、损耗角正切、绝缘电阻等核心参数的测量方法。同时,深入探讨在线测量与离线测量的区别、常见故障的识别技巧以及测量过程中的安全注意事项,旨在为从业者与爱好者提供一套完整、专业且实用的操作指南。
2026-03-22 22:39:24
98人看过
什么型号万用表好用
万用表作为电子测量领域的核心工具,其型号选择直接关乎工作效率与测量精度。本文旨在深度剖析如何根据实际应用场景、核心功能需求与预算范围,筛选出真正“好用”的万用表。内容将涵盖从基础便携型号到高端工业仪表的全方位解析,结合权威技术指标与市场口碑,为您提供一份兼具专业深度与实用价值的选购指南,助您做出明智决策。
2026-03-22 22:39:06
299人看过
治理雾霾多少年
治理雾霾是一场持久战,其历程深刻反映了一个国家在工业化进程中对发展与环境保护的权衡与探索。从初步认识到系统施策,治理行动跨越了以十年计的时间尺度,涉及能源结构转型、产业升级、法规完善与全民参与等多维度努力。本文旨在梳理这一长期治理进程的关键阶段、核心策略与未来挑战,探讨“多少年”背后所蕴含的复杂性与阶段性成果。
2026-03-22 22:37:40
282人看过